Perform ABC Assignments
Use the Perform ABC Assignments scheduled process to perform the ABC assignments again when the class level cutoffs haven’t changed.
When to Use
Use the Perform ABC Assignments process under these conditions:
- You can define class level cutoffs on the Perform ABC Assignments page (ABC Assignment criteria). This data gets saved to the database. When you save and submit on the Perform ABC Assignments page, the Perform ABC Assignments scheduled process is automatically submitted and assigns the items to the classes based on the class level cutoffs specified.
- When you need to perform the ABC assignments again, and the class level cutoffs haven’t changed, you can go directly to the Scheduled Processes work area and submit the Perform ABC Assignments job manually. The process uses the class level cutoffs that were previously defined.

Specifications
Review the following before setting up this scheduled process:
Specification | Description |
---|---|
Job Type | Ad hoc job Scheduled |
Frequency | As required |
Time of Day | Any time |
Duration | Runtime of this process varies based on the number of items in the ABC classification set. For example, the Perform ABC Assignments process may require additional processing time when the ABC classification set contains thousands of items. |
Compatibility | There should only be one instance of the process at any one time. |
Parameters
Parameter | Optional or Required | Description | Parameter Values | Special Combinations Required | Notes |
---|---|---|---|---|---|
Organization | Required | The organization where the ABC assignment is defined. | Inventory organization | None | N/A |
Assignment Group Name | Required | The name of the assignment group for which the process is being run. | Assignment group name | None | N/A |
